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Portas Lgicas
Professor: Rangel Arthur rangel@ft.unicamp.br
Portas lgicas
Famlias lgicas
Os circuitos integrados digitais esto agrupados em famlias lgicas. Famlias lgicas bipolares: RTL Resistor Transistor Logic Lgica de transstor e resistncia. DTL Dode Transistor Logic Lgica de transstor e dodo. TTL Transistor Transistor Logic Lgica transstor-transstor. HTL High Threshold Logic Lgica de transstor com alto limiar. ECL Emitter Coupled Logic Lgica de emissores ligados. I2L Integrated-Injection Logic Lgica de injeco integrada. Famlias lgicas MOS (Metal xido Semicondutor) CMOS Complemantary MOS MOS de pares complementares NMOS/PMOS NMOS Utiliza s transstores MOS-FET canal N. PMOS Utiliza s transstores MOS-FET canal P. Actualmente a famlia lgica TTL e a CMOS so as mais usadas.
Estes transstores comportam-se como interruptores electrnicos que ou esto em conduo (1) ou esto ao corte (0).
A figura apresenta um exemplo de um circuito elctrico (porta lgica que implementa a funo AND), utilizando a tecnologia TTL.
Nveis de integrao
Os nveis de integrao referem-se ao nmero de portas lgicas que o CI contm. SSI (Small Scale Integration) Integrao em pequena escala: So os CI com menos de 12 portas lgicas. MSI (Medium Scale Integration) Integrao em mdia escala: Corresponde aos CI que tm entre 12 a 99 portas lgicas LSI (Large Scale Integration) Integrao em grande escala: Corresponde aos CI que tm entre 100 a 9 999 portas lgicas. VLSI (Very Large Scale Integration) Integrao em muito larga escala: Corresponde aos CI que tm entre 10 000 a 99 999 portas lgicas. ULSI (Ultra Large Scale Integration) Integrao em escala ultra larga: Corresponde aos CI que tm 100 000 ou mais portas lgicas.
Portas lgicas
A facilidade do processamento de nmeros binrios decorre da existncia de apenas dois dgitos, 0 e 1 (bit), que podem ser representados por 2 nveis de tenso (por exemplo 0 = 0 volt e 1 = 5 volts). Os smbolos representam um bloco lgico com uma ou mais entradas lgicas A, B, etc. e uma sada lgica S. As entradas e sadas lgicas s assumem valores correspondentes aos nveis lgicos 0 e 1. Um bloco lgico executa uma determinada funo lgica para a qual foi projectado. Essa funo determina os valores que as sadas assumem para cada combinao de valores das entradas. Tais relaes so muitas vezes exibidas soba a forma de tabelas de verdade.
AND A S B NAND A S B B A S OR A S B NOR A S NOT
A
A
B 0 1 0 1
S 0 0 0 1
&
B
S=AxB
0 0 1 1
Quando as duas entradas (A e B) so zero (interruptores desligados) a sada (S) tambm zero (lmpada apagada). Quando uma s das entradas 1 (um s interruptor ligado) a sada (S) zero (lmpada apagada). Quando as duas entradas (A e B) so 1 (os dois interruptores ligados) a sada (S) tambm 1 (lmpada acesa), CONCLUSO: S temos o nvel lgico 1 na sada quando todas as entradas forem 1 (neste caso, A e B)
A
S
B 0 1 0 1
S 1 1 1 0
&
B
S=AxB
0 0
Negao
1 1
A porta lgica NAND uma porta lgica AND com a sada negada. Pode observar-se que os nveis lgicos da sada (S) da tabela de verdade NAND a negao dos nveis lgicos da sada (S) da tabela de verdade AND.
B 0 1 0 1
S 0 1 1 1
1
B
S=A+B
0 0 1 1
Quando as duas entradas (A e B) so zero (interruptores desligados) a sada (S) tambm zero (lmpada apagada).
A
Quando uma s das entradas 1 (um s interruptor ligado) a sada (S) um (lmpada acesa). Quando as duas entradas (A e B) so 1 (os dois interruptores ligados) a sada (S) tambm 1 (lmpada acesa), CONCLUSO: S temos o nvel lgico 0 na sada quando todas as entradas forem 0.
A
A
B 0 1 0 1
S 1 0 0 0
1
B
S=A+B
0 0
Negao
1 1
A porta lgica NOR uma porta lgica OR com a sada negada. Pode observar-se que os nveis lgicos da sada (S) da tabela de verdade NOR a negao dos nveis lgicos da sada (S) da tabela de verdade OR.
S 1 0
S=A
0 1
A
A
B 0 1 0 1
S 0 1 1 0
=1
B
S=AB
0 0 1 1
A sada 1 se uma entrada 1 ou a outra entrada 1, mas no ambas. De outro modo: o valor da sada (S) 1 se as entradas (A ou B) so diferentes e 0 se so iguais.
A
A
B 0 1 0 1
S 1 0 0 1
=1
B
S=AB
0 0
Negao
1 1
A porta lgica abreviadamente designada por EX-NOR uma porta lgica EX-OR com a sada negada. Pode observar-se que os nveis lgicos da sada (S) da tabela de verdade EX-NOR a negao dos nveis lgicos da sada (S) da tabela de verdade EX-OR.
14
13 12 11 10
Marca 1 2 3 4 5 6 7